64th Annual Southeastern District Livestock Show
(Press Release 02-29-08)
Hank Mooney, Office of Public Information

The 64th Annual Southeastern District Livestock show was held recently (Feb 14,15,16) on the Wilburton campus of Eastern Oklahoma State College. More than 312 swine were in competition in eight breed categories. The show is jointly sponsored by the Eastern Agricultural Division and the Wilburton Lions Club.
